alrite guys this seems like the place to get an answer, my n64 which ive had since about 1997 has never had a problem i thought it was invincible, today i went to try my new cart road rash 64 and it wont turn on! i changed the fuse it wasnt that, i took everything out other than the ac cable, turned it on (no red light) pulled the plug out for 30 seconds roughly and the red light flashes once with a slight clicking noise whilst unplugged, then i plug it in and the red light comes on for about 2 seconds and turns off with a slight clicking noise, CAN ANYONE FIGURE IT OUT???? im counting on you guys this thing is my childhood pride and joy

Unplug it and wait 24 hours. The N64 power supply has a fuse in it that will auto-reset.

Almost certainly the power cord. See if you can borrow another one, and if it works, they are pretty cheap on eBay.
